1. Search
Read verified reviews by dog owners like you and choose a sitter who’s a great match for you and your dogs
2. Meet & Greet
Meet either virtually or in person with a pet sitter to discuss the level of care needed for your pets while you’re away for extra peace of mind.
3. Book and Pay
All payments are processed through Rover’s secured platform and your booking is backed by 24/7 support. It’s that easy!
